Selecting IoT Communication Technologies for Sensing in Agriculture
Currently, the 2G mobile network in the world is shutting down and the existing implementations that used it for sensing should be replaced by new technologies. This paper analyzes new technologies and selects the best IoT (Internet of Things) communication options for creating small and medium networks of sensor devices in different physical environments and communication conditions in the agriculture. The paper analyzes NB-IoT, Cat-M1, LoRaWAN, WiFi, 3G/4G in terms of subscription price, communication capabilities, ease of use, etc. The best configuration is defined for different use cases.
